The clone heavy assault troopers, also known as clone heavy troopers or anti-air clone troopers, functioned as heavy weapons experts within the Grand Army of the Republic throughout the duration of the Clone Wars.

These clone heavy assault troopers were heavy weapon specialist specifically trained in the operation of mobile emplacement weaponry. Typically, clone heavy troopers were equipped with Merr-Sonn PLX-1 portable missile launchers, DC-15S blasters, V-1 thermal detonators, HX2 antipersonnel mines, and various other pieces of equipment utilized by ARC troopers. Within the Grand Army of the Republic, heavy troopers were responsible for anti-vehicle, anti-airborne, and anti-armor roles. Although less durable than vehicles such as AT-TEs or LAATs, they provided ground forces with a degree of protection from both vehicular and aerial threats. A comparable unit was the clone heavy gunner.
Certain Commanders, for example Commander Bacara, utilized clone heavy trooper armor, recognizable by features like cheek plating and Kamas.
In the early stages of the Clone Wars, anti-air clone troopers fought alongside General Echuu Shen-Jon during the Decimator campaign.
Captain Four-Nine led a heavy assault trooper platoon during the Battle of Haruun Kal.
Subsequently, clone heavy troopers belonging to the 501st Legion saw action on Mygeeto, Felucia, Kashyyyk, Utapau, and during Operation: Knightfall. Ultimately, clone heavy troopers evolved into the heavy weapon specialists within the Imperial shock troopers.
